Technical Advantages Driving Adoption
Modern energy storage systems for Afghanistan aren't your grandfather's generators. They combine lithium-ion batteries with smart management systems, achieving up to 95% efficiency in energy conversion. Let's break down the numbers:
Feature | Specification |
---|---|
Temperature Tolerance | -20°C to 50°C |
Typical Capacity | 500kWh-2MWh |
Deployment Time | 72 hours max |
Cycle Life | 6,000+ cycles |

Industry-Specific Solutions
Customization is key in Afghanistan's diverse terrain. High-altitude models with reinforced insulation serve mountainous regions, while desert-ready versions feature enhanced cooling systems. The latest trend? Hybrid systems combining solar inputs with storage capacity – perfect for areas with limited fuel access.

FAQ Section
Q: How long do these systems typically last? A: Properly maintained containers can operate 10-15 years, with battery replacements every 5-7 years.
Q: Can they integrate with existing generators? A: Absolutely! Many users create hybrid systems to optimize fuel efficiency.
Q: What's the lead time for deployment? A: Standard units ship within 4-6 weeks, with installation completed in 3-5 days.
